Mkahawa Mkahawa Wa Ikari Seoul, Seoul, 04403, Jamhuri Ya Korea
Seoul, Korea 04403
30 Meters • Mkahawa
73 Meters • Mkahawa
96 Meters • Mkahawa
175 Meters • Mkahawa
225 Meters • Mkahawa
328 Meters • Mkahawa
367 Meters • Mkahawa
387 Meters • Mkahawa
429 Meters • Mkahawa
485 Meters • Mkahawa
Share this venue with your network